Many of y'all know Wire as the only band to have scored a 10/10 among my hundreds of album reviews. The classic post-punk outfit is planning to release a new album at the beginning of next year. It's title: Red Barked Tree. They're releasing it on their label, Pink Flag, and the track below will be on it. Being the literal individuals they are, the song actually lasts two minutes.
